Output 3df7dce0c8ee65de909a39f4aeac62fb5bc1bb0d63dce684468f54fb78522094:28

value
28889
script pubkey
OP_0 OP_PUSHBYTES_20 2ae6566460d29413b0e67e2e26e91fa04850fdb2
address
bc1q9tn9verq622p8v8x0chzd6gl5py9pldjw78n4f
transaction
3df7dce0c8ee65de909a39f4aeac62fb5bc1bb0d63dce684468f54fb78522094
spent
true